Output f4101db3990b79c56cf0dcffc5a9042c6d166e9211626a06f438ca5920037584:20

value
40786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918d2e6d9ebd6192867d9fc22a94b5df35f71741 OP_EQUAL
address
3Exd2p3xWCub8ea84WDced46woHBkTbuGU
transaction
f4101db3990b79c56cf0dcffc5a9042c6d166e9211626a06f438ca5920037584
spent
true